PostRe: ● PlayStation 5 - Major PS5 update rolling out on 14 April
by KK » Wed Apr 14, 2021 11:52 am

Disabling HDR on non HDR games and videos is one of the more welcomed additions for me. I can kinda see why they left it on as it stops the ‘5 second black screen of doom!’ as the TV changes between the two (Apple reportedly also hates this) but it just ruins the picture.

PostRe: ● PlayStation 5 - Horizon Zero Dawn Complete Edition now available for free until May 14th. PS+ not required.
by Saint of Killers » Tue Apr 20, 2021 2:54 pm

I only played and completed the first release. That edition and this complete edition are different games and so save files aren't compatible (at least that's how it seemed to me when it appeared on PS Now) meaning I'd have to restart from the beginning. Loved the game but I cba with that. Will get around to it after they release a PS5 patch.
